One of my client looking for the iOS Developer with Cocoa Touch…

*Role*

Technology Lead

*Job Responsibilities*

Candidate should have experience in at least  one of the below
Tools/Technologies



Objective C, iOS/Cocoa Touch

XCode, iPhone Simulator

Instruments - Leaks, Allocations

XCTest/OCUnit

SVN/GIT, Crucible



Activities include:

                                • Analyze requirements and UI design
options for mobile devices

                                • Design complex modules and review high
level and detail designs

                                • Development of medium and complex
features on iOS platform

                                • Review code during various stages of
development life cycle and log comments

                                • Write unit test cases using OCUnit and
XCTest

                                • Debug the application for crashes and
other issues

                                • Analyze, detect and prevent memory leaks

                                • Performance optimization

                                • Run application on supported devices and
iOS versions

                                • Support various testing, go-live and
warranty phases of the project

                                • Release application into
Switchboard/AppStore

                                • Manage developer account, certificates,
profiles and devices

                                • Guide and mentor team in Cocoa Touch
projects

                                • Analyze requirements and assist in effort
estimation for various modules

*Technical skills required*



•        Strong technical knowledge in

o    Objective C and Cocoa Touch frameworks

o    Data types, Foundation classes, Properties

o    Protocols, Delegates and Notifications

o    Categories, Extensions, KVO/KVC, Constraints

o    Core Data, SQLite

o    ARC, GCD, Blocks

o    NIBs and Storyboards

o    Drawing using CoreGraphics, CoreAnimation

o    View controller life cycle

•        Basic knowledge on transfer of data from client to server using
XML or JSON

•        Knowledge on different design patterns that can be used

•     Memory profiling

*Expected experience range*

Minimum 2 years relevant with total 6 yrs+

*Location of posting*

Sunnyvale CA

.





*Thanks & Regards*



*Srikanth Reddy,*

Techwire Solutions Inc,

101 Hudson Street, Jersey City, New Jersey 07302

*209-626-4343*103 (Direct)* | 201-595-0984 (Fax)

*[email protected] <[email protected]>*  | www.techwiresol.com

-- 
You received this message because you are subscribed to the Google Groups 
"US_IT.Groups"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To post to this group, send email to [email protected].
Visit this group at http://groups.google.com/group/us_itgroups.
For more options, visit https://groups.google.com/d/optout.

Reply via email to